2. Maruti Suzuki overall sales dip by 5% in May
2012 compared to May 2011. The primary
reason for this dip is the drop in demand for
small petrol cars which have been the flagship
of Maruti Suzuki for past many years. With
the petrol prices in India touching their all time
high, demand for diesel cars is on a rise and
the same has resulted in good sales of diesel
cars by Maruti. Major performers in the May
2012 sales of Maruti Suzuki India have
been Maruti Swift, Swift Dzire, Ertiga and Ritz.
Maruti Suzuki India sold a total of 98,884 units
compared to 1,04,073 units sold in same month
last year which is a dip of 5%.

4. Hyundai Motors India registered an increase in the
car sales in India in May 2012, in this month, Hyundai
domestic sales grew 2.8% while the exports sales rose
by 42.2% with an overall sales growth number of
16.6%. In May 2012, Hyundai India sold 55,670 units
compared to May 2011 sales of 47,762 units. With the
exports of 23,660 which is considerably higher than
last years 16,639 units, Hyundai India is now the
largest passenger car exporter in India. The leaders in
the sales numbers remained small
cars including Hyundai Eon, Santro, i10 and i20 with a
total sales of 48,250 units, the mid segment Accent
and Verna sold 7306 units, while the Sonata and
Santa Fe sold 43 and 71 units respectively.

6. Tata Motors India registered a mild growth of
4% in May 2012 sales including the passenger
as well as commercial vehicles sales numbers.
The total sales stood at 64,347 out of which
60,128 units were sold in domestic markets and
rest in export markets. The passenger car sales
were high by 6% at 19.401 units with Tata
Nano sales higher by 31% at 8507 units
compared to 6515 units in May 2011. The Indica
and Indigo series of cars sold 5467 units and
3397 respectively which is lower than the last
year’s sales numbers by 1% and 20%
respectively. The utility vehicles series sales
stood at 3132 units in May 2012.

8. Honda SIEL Cars India sold 10,334 cars in May 2012
which is 343% higher compared to the sales of 2334
cars sold in May 2011. Out of the total sales, 44% sales
came from Honda Brio small car which is in good
demand and sold 4512 units. Honda Jazz also sold
1948 units. Honda City sold 3753 units which is also a
considerable number considering that Honda City
does not offer any diesel variant as of now in India.
There are expectations of Honda City Diesel to make
its way into Indian market with a 1.6 litre Earth Dreams
series diesel engine in 2013. Honda Brio Diesel is also
expected to launch by end of 2012.

10. Mahindra and Mahindra sales stood at 43988
units in May 2012 which is 28% higher
compared to the sales in May 2011. The
domestic sales of M&M stood at 39938 units up
by 24%, the passenger vehicle segment with
Veritosedan and other Utility vehicles registered
a growth of 27%. New Mahindra Xylo 2012
and Mahindra XUV500 has played vital role in
the impressive sales numbers of M&M India in
May 2011. All India bookings of XUV500 are
opening on 8th June 2012.

12. Chevrolet (General Motors) India has recorded a sales
6079 units in May 2012 which is a drop of about 27% over
the sales of 8329 units in May 2011. The most popular seller
from GM India stable is Chevrolet Beat Diesel as it is one of
the lowest running cost small cars in India. The total sales
of Beat (petrol and diesel) stood at 4110 units, Tavera sold
946 units, spark sold 735 units, Cruze sedan sold 188 units,
Aveo sold 71 units, Oprta old 7 units and Captiva SUV sold
22 units in the month of May 2012. High petrol prices can
be blamed for poor performance of the GM India sales in
general, however, with many new Chevrolet Cars lined up
for launch in 2012, Chevrolet India sales are expected to
be back on track soon.

14. Toyota India sold a total of 15,051 units in May
2012 which is higher by 108% over the sales of
7,470 units sold in May 2011. Out of these
impressive sales numbers, Etios sedan sold 4270
units which is 25% higher, Etios Liva sold 2597
units, new Toyota Innova 2012 sold whooping
6710 units which is higher by 127% over 2961
units sold in May 2011. New Fortuner 2012 also
sold 1399 units higher by 108% compared to
672 units sold last year. Toyota Corolla Altis sold
523 units. Overall, the Innova and Fortuner
have been leading performers with the Etios
Liva adding more numbers after its launch last
year.

16. Ford India sold 7729 car units in May 2012 which is about
15% drop compared to 9057 units sold in May 2011. While
the overall sales were down, the export rose by 54% to
1693 units in May 2012. To gain sale volumes, Ford India
has pulled up its socks and started to increase its diesel
engine production capacity to 3,40,000 engines per year
to cater to the increasing demand of diesel cars in India
thereby increasing its overall sales numbers in the time to
come. Ford India is optimistic about its future outlook for
India and will continue its efforts to expand its reach by
adding dealerships and new cars to Indian market. The
next big launch expected from Ford India is the Ford
EcoSport compact SUV/Crossover which is due for launch
in early 2013 in India. 2012 Ford Figo New Model is also
expected to launch with minor facelift and feature
upgrades later this year.

18. Audi India sold 450 cars in May 2012 which
is about 10% higher than the sales on 408
cars in May 2011. Considering the sales from
January to May 2012 Audi India sold 3281
cars, it is higher by 37% compared to same
period last year. The latest addition to Audi
India portfolio is the 2012 Audi A4 which has
been recently launched and the Audi Q3,
another volume segment luxury SUV is due
for its launch in June 2012 to give tough
time to BMW X1and the likes.
